I don't agree on the first two - conceptually I see these as the same: automation parameters. The last one is different: generating MIDI events. Whilst the editor should feel the same as automation of parameters, what's happening is not. (Automation generates a float, 0.0 to 1.0, however it's expressed; MIDI events are 0 to 127 -- and yes, it's important to be able to see the exact number in the MIDI case.)Perhaps it is also possible to make a distinction between ...
